deposit dilemma!

Posted by Jana H. on July 24, 1998 at 16:41:05:

My former landlord wants to keep my security deposit for water damage from a leaky shower. He claims that he told me not to use the shower. I lived in the apartment for five years, and never heard anything about not using the shower, either from the landlord himself, or various family members who lived on the property. In fact, one family member fixed that shower for me, twice (he replaced the shower head, and also tightened the pipe fitting that had come loose). I did NOT have a written lease, which causes further complications. Do you think I stand a chance of getting my deposit back if I threaten small claims court? Should I be afraid of the landlord suing ME for shower damage? Any advice would be greatly appreciated! Thank you!
